Today we will remember the people of Germany in our prayers. Located in Central Europe, Germany remains a key member of the continent's economic, political, and defense organizations. Europe's strongest economic and industrial power, Germany is also the most populous European country outside Russia. Divided into two German states since World War Two, the decline of the USSR and the end of the Cold War allowed for German unification in 1990. Since then Germany has expended considerable funds to bring eastern productivity and wages up to western standards. Today's united Germany has its problems, but the social dislocation which was widely forecast has been minimal. Although the euphoria of reunification has subsided, and there is some resentment and disaffection from both sides, Germany is working towards true unity.
